Are there any areas in Arkansas where it is specifically prohibited to carry a firearm, despite having a concealed carry permit?

  1. National parks

  2. Places of worship

  3. Educational institutions

  4. All of the above

The correct answer is: All of the above

In Arkansas, despite having a concealed carry permit, there are certain areas where it is specifically prohibited to carry a firearm. These prohibited areas include national parks, places of worship, and educational institutions. Therefore, the correct answer is D - All of the above. It is important for firearm owners to be aware of these restrictions to ensure they are in compliance with Arkansas gun laws and regulations.
